A nonprofit intermediary coordinates across workforce, education, and community systems on behalf of young adults. JobsFirst Local Drivers fill that role in cities and regions: holding the process, aligning partners, and connecting every investment to proven solutions.

Fragmented systems stall good investments. A nonprofit intermediary creates a shared structure that aligns local and national investors around common goals. Pooled capital minimizes individual funder risk and ensures every dollar enters a proven solution connected to clear pathways to economic mobility.

Every JobsFirst Local Driver works alongside a funder collaborative. The nonprofit intermediary coordinates action across systems. The funder collaborative aligns philanthropic capital around community-identified priorities. Together, they create the conditions for sustained, measurable progress.

Across cities and regions, JobsFirst Local Drivers have connected more than 50,000 young adults to clearer paths to economic mobility and aligned 750+ partner organizations through a shared framework. Each new site strengthens the system.
